Specifications for HDPE Geothermal Pipe and Fittings All pipe and fittings are manufactured from high density, high molecular weight, PE3408 polyethylene resin, which meets or exceeds ASTM D 3350 cell classification 345464C, and is listed by the Plastic Pipe Institute in PPI TR-4 with HDB ratings of 1600 psi at 73 degrees F and 800 psi at 140 degrees F. All pipe is manufactured in accordance with ASTM D 3035. Molded Fittings are manufactured in accordance with ASTM D 3261 (butt outlet), and ASTM D2683 (socket outlet). Electrofusion fittings shall be manufactured in accordance with ASTM F-1055 and mechanical fittings in accordance with ASTM D-1924, Section 3.1.6.1. Clean rework material from the manufacturer’s own production may be used provided the pipe or fittings meet all requirements of this specification. Recycled and reclaimed material from outside the manufacturer’s plant shall not be used. Pipe used for vertical bore applications shall include a factory fused molded U-bend fitting. Approved joining methods are heat fusion, electrofusion, flanging, transition fittings, and approved mechanical stab fittings. Persons performing heat fusion shall be qualified in accordance with the manufacturer’s recommended fusion joining procedures. Electrofusion and mechanical joints shall be made in accordance with the fitting manufacturer’s instructions. General Guidelines for Geothermal HDPE Piping Systems - Verify that the total system pressure, operating plus surge, does not exceed the pressure rating of the lowest rated component in the system. - Carefully inspect the pipe to detect any damage that may have occurred during shipping or handling. - Conduct hydrostatic leak testing in accordance with manufacturer’s procedures. Do not test the pipe system with pressurized air. - Install HDPE geothermal piping in accordance with accepted standards for water-source heat pump applications and ASTM D2774 (Underground Installation of Thermoplastic Pressure Piping) - When laid in a trench, ensure that the trench bottom is smooth and free from sharp or angular objects. Embedment soils must be free from refuse, organic material, cobble, boulders, large rocks or stones, and frozen clods. Blocking must not be used to change pipe grade or to intermittently support pipe across the excavated section. - When installed down hole, such as in a vertical loop, be sure any ballast used to facilitate downhole insertion does not impinge, gouge, or cut into the pipe. |
